We are the answer!

“Remember, all the answers you need are inside of you; you only have to become quiet enough to hear them.” Debbie Ford. Thanks to Elaine Starling for posting this.
You know how interesting it is when something you say as the professor has a great impact on your students - something said casually or as an aside?   In my course on Organizational Change a student asked me a question about "how do you know", like, how do you know you're choosing the right thing?   The context wasn't critical for this purpose.
I remember saying, "I used to think that the answer resided in other people, so I used to ask them "What would you do?" until I figured out that they didn't have "the answer" that would be right for me; I had to find the answer inside myself." - and that statement hit the spot for some of the students.
What I forgot to tell them is that it's a lesson that I need to keep re-learning!
